Q: A payment retry on Tollgrove double-charged a customer — how?
A: It shouldn't, if the idempotency key was reused. Our client generates one key per checkout attempt; retries must send the same key or Tollgrove treats it as a new charge. Check the ledger viewer for duplicate keys before refunding. If the viewer shows a key mismatch, escalate to the billing rotation. Access to the reconciliation console requires the recovery passphrase below.

strongbox words: druvan-lamys-eliius-jorax-istox-soreth-ulays-gilix-ralix-oliiel-norwyn-casvan-praius

MEMO — Sales Leads, Brackenhold Retail Group

The Emberpoint loyalty programme is being overhauled. Points expiry drops to 12 months. Tier thresholds rise 20%. New partner rewards launch with Falewick Coffee in autumn. Brief your teams before Friday; talking points to follow from J. Morrow. No external comment until launch. A confidential note on related business plans follows below.

internal memo for tagef-hadup: Gross margin on Ulaath came in at 15 percent against a plan of 5 percent. Only 7 of the 120 pilot accounts renewed Ulaath, so a churn review is set for October 15.

FAQ: Why did the Marigold clinic reminder job stall?

The reminder job paused because its credential store relocked after the Thornby migration. Reminders queued safely and no patients were missed. Until rotation completes, restarting the job requires manually unsealing the store. For this week only, use the recovery passphrase shown directly below.

recovery phrase for fajeg-kawep: druix-gorius-briax-ulaeth-fraox-lammir-pelox-jormir-pelwyn-julir